About 7 Mitchell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

7 Mitchell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Skellingthorpe, Lincoln, Lincoln (LN6 5RB).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2019)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.

Most recent transfer: April 2021 at £200,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. Across 1997–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£243,000 is 21.5%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£265/sq ft) was about 61.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 70 m² it's 24.7%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(93 m² median across 6 EPCs).
